Stone masonry repair services involve the restoration and reinforcement of existing stone structures to preserve their integrity and appearance. This process typically includes assessing the condition of the stonework, cleaning surfaces, and repairing or replacing damaged stones. Techniques such as repointing mortar joints, filling cracks, or consolidating deteriorated stones are common. The goal is to address issues that compromise the stability or aesthetic appeal of the structure while maintaining its original character.
These services help resolve a variety of common problems associated with aging or weathered stone structures. Over time, exposure to the elements can lead to cracking, spalling, or erosion of the stones and mortar. Such deterioration can weaken the structure, increase the risk of further damage, or diminish its visual appeal. Repairing these issues helps prevent more extensive damage, extends the lifespan of the stonework, and restores the structure’s overall stability.

The overview below groups typical Stone Masonry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Cincinnati,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Labor Costs - Masonry repair labor typically ranges from $50 to $100 per hour, depending on the complexity of the project and local rates. For a standard repair, total labor expenses can be between $200 and $600.
Material Expenses - The cost of materials such as mortar, stone, or brick varies from $10 to $50 per square foot. Larger projects may benefit from bulk purchasing, but costs generally depend on the type and quality of materials used.
Project Size Impact - Small repairs like fixing cracks or replacing a few stones may cost $300 to $1,000. Larger-scale repairs, such as rebuilding sections of a wall, can range from $2,000 to $10,000 or more depending on scope.
Additional Fees - Extra charges may apply for specialized work, scaffolding, or site preparation, often adding 10-20% to the overall cost. These costs vary based on project complexity and location within Cincinnati and n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
